Check Digit Verification of cas no

The CAS Registry Mumber 18995-90-9 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 1,8,9,9 and 5 respectively; the second part has 2 digits, 9 and 0 respectively.
Calculate Digit Verification of CAS Registry Number 18995-90:
(7*1)+(6*8)+(5*9)+(4*9)+(3*5)+(2*9)+(1*0)=169
169 % 10 = 9
So 18995-90-9 is a valid CAS Registry Number.

RING-CHAIN AND RING-LINEAR-RING TAUTOMERISM IN THIOCARBONOHYDRAZONES

Alekseev, V. V.,Zelenin, K. N.,Terent'ev, P. B.,Lashin, V. V.,Khorseeva, L. A.,Bulakhov, G. A.

, p. 491 - 501 (2007/10/02)

The structure of the thiocarbonohydrazones of monocarbonyl compounds was studied by 1H and 13C NMR spectroscopy in solutions and by mass spectrometry in the gas phase. In solutions, irrespective of the substitution in the aromatic ring and in the hydrazine fragment, the thiocarbonohydrazones of aromatic aldehydes exist in the linear form, whereas the 2- and 5-substituted thiocarbonohydrazones of ketones are susceptible to ring-chain tautomerism: Thiocarbonohydrazone - 4-amino-1,2,4-triazolidine-3-thione. Those not having substituents at the nitrogen atoms are susceptible to ring-linear-ring equilibria: Hexahydro-1,2,4,5-tetrazine-3-thione - thiocarbonohydrazone - 4-amino-1,2,4-triazolidine-3-thione. In the gas phase under conditions of high vacuum, according to the mass spectra, the coexistence of four tautomeric forms (linear, tetrazine, triazolidine, and 2-hydrazino-1,3,4-thiadiazolidine) is possible in individual cases.
